Exploring the DevOps Domain: A Career Guide

Embarking on a career in DevOps can be both stimulating, but also intricate. This dynamic field blends programming and IT support to deliver speedier software production. To advance in this landscape, aspiring DevOps professionals must enhance a diverse set of skills.

  • Primary software engineering skills in languages like Python, Java, or Go are vital.
  • Task scripting tools such as Ansible, Puppet, or Chef are indispensable to streamline repetitive tasks.
  • Cloud knowledge, including AWS, Azure, or GCP, is critical.

Seamless integration and deployment require a deep understanding of tools like Jenkins, GitLab CI, or CircleCI.

Keeping current with the latest advancements in DevOps is fundamental for long-term growth.
